Overview

Allogeneic bone marrow-derived human mesenchymal stromal cells (hMSCs) are an investigational cell-based therapy being evaluated for the treatment of moderate to severe acute respiratory distress syndrome (ARDS). Developed under the leadership of Michael A. Matthay at the University of California, San Francisco, and sourced through the NHLBI's Production Assistance for Cellular Therapies (PACT) program, these cells are administered via a single intravenous infusion. The therapeutic rationale is based on the ability of MSCs to home to sites of injury and secrete a variety of paracrine factors—including anti-inflammatory cytokines and growth factors—that reduce lung inflammation, protect alveolar epithelial and endothelial cells, and enhance the clearance of pulmonary edema. The Phase 2a START trial demonstrated the safety of this approach, though subsequent Phase 2b studies have continued to investigate its efficacy in improving clinical outcomes like ventilator-free days.
